Merge tag 'fixes-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/arm/arm-soc
Pull ARM SoC fixes from Kevin Hilman:
"About 10 days worth of small bug fixes, and the (hopefully) final
round fixes for from arm-soc land for the -rc cycle. Nothing special
to note, but here's a brief summary of fixes by SoC type:
- OMAP:
small set of misc DT fixes; boot fix for THUMB2 kernel
- mediatek:
PMIC fixes; DT fix for model name
- exynos:
wakeup interupt fixes for 3250
- mvebu:
revert mbus patch which broke DMA masters
* tag 'fixes-for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/arm/arm-soc:
ARM: dts: am335x-boneblack: disable RTC-only sleep to avoid hardware damage
ARM: dts: AM35xx: fix system control module clocks
arm64: dts: mt8173-evb: fix model name
ARM: exynos: Fix wake-up interrupts for Exynos3250
ARM: dts: Fix n900 dts file to work around 4.1 touchscreen regression on n900
ARM: dts: Fix dm816x to use right compatible flag for MUSB
ARM: OMAP3: Fix booting with thumb2 kernel
Revert "bus: mvebu-mbus: make sure SDRAM CS for DMA don't overlap the MBus bridge window"
bus: mvebu-mbus: do not set WIN_CTRL_SYNCBARRIER on non io-coherent platforms.
ARM: mvebu: armada-xp-linksys-mamba: Disable internal RTC
soc: mediatek: Add compile dependency to pmic-wrapper
soc: mediatek: PMIC wrap: Fix register state machine handling
soc: mediatek: PMIC wrap: Fix clock rate handling

di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/am335x-bone-common.dtsi b/arch/arm/boot/dts/am335x-bone-common.dtsi index c3255e0c90aa..dbb3f4d2bf84 100644 ---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/am335x-bone-common.dtsi +++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/am335x-bone-common.dtsi | |||
@@ -223,6 +223,25 @@ | |||
223 | /include/ "tps65217.dtsi" | 223 | /include/ "tps65217.dtsi" |
224 | 224 | ||
225 | &tps { | 225 | &tps { |
226 | /* | ||
227 | * Configure pmic to enter OFF-state instead of SLEEP-state ("RTC-only | ||
228 | * mode") at poweroff. Most BeagleBone versions do not support RTC-only | ||
229 | * mode and risk hardware damage if this mode is entered. | ||
230 | * | ||
231 | * For details, see linux-omap mailing list May 2015 thread | ||
232 | * [PATCH] ARM: dts: am335x-bone* enable pmic-shutdown-controller | ||
233 | * In particular, messages: | ||
234 | * http://www.spinics.net/lists/linux-omap/msg118585.html | ||
235 | * http://www.spinics.net/lists/linux-omap/msg118615.html | ||
236 | * | ||
237 | * You can override this later with | ||
238 | * &tps { /delete-property/ ti,pmic-shutdown-controller; } | ||
239 | * if you want to use RTC-only mode and made sure you are not affected | ||
240 | * by the hardware problems. (Tip: double-check by performing a current | ||
241 | * measurement after shutdown: it should be less than 1 mA.) | ||
242 | */ | ||
243 | ti,pmic-shutdown-controller; | ||

di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sleep34xx.S b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sleep34xx.S index d1dedc8195ed..eafd120b53f1 100644 ---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sleep34xx.S +++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sleep34xx.S | |||
@@ -203,23 +203,8 @@ save_context_wfi: | |||
203 | */ | 203 | */ |
204 | ldr r1, kernel_flush | 204 | ldr r1, kernel_flush |
205 | blx r1 | 205 | blx r1 |
206 | /* | ||
207 | * The kernel doesn't interwork: v7_flush_dcache_all in particluar will | ||
208 | * always return in Thumb state when CONFIG_THUMB2_KERNEL is enabled. | ||
209 | * This sequence switches back to ARM. Note that .align may insert a | ||
210 | * nop: bx pc needs to be word-aligned in order to work. | ||
211 | */ | ||
212 | THUMB( .thumb ) | ||
213 | THUMB( .align ) | ||
214 | THUMB( bx pc ) | ||
215 | THUMB( nop ) | ||
216 | .arm | ||
217 | |||
218 | b omap3_do_wfi | 206 | b omap3_do_wfi |
